Low chloride level: Hypochloremia is a low level of chloride (cl) in ones blood. A normal level of cl is 97-107 meq/l in the blood.
Some auses of hypochloremia are: long periods of diarrhea, vomiting, sweating. It is also seen with the use of laxatives, diuretics, steroids and bicarbonate (sodium bicarbonate).
Cl is regulated by the kidneys. If hypochloremia is present one should make sure there is not abnormality in kidney function.
